Joshua Price Obituary

Joshua Paul Price, 51 of Gilbert, Arizona, passed away on September 14, 2025 Joshua was born on February 1, 1974, in Wichita, Kansas to Marsha Noce and Charles Price. He was a loving husband, father, son and brother widely known for his sense of humor and "jokester" way of life. Joshua was known for his love of cycling, golf, bowling and his die-hard Kansas City Chiefs fandom. He worked at Hair Club for Men & Women for 28 years and spent his non-work time enjoying life with his family, friends, volunteering and helping his community. He is survived by his loving wife, Stacie, and their daughter Joslynn; his mother Marsha Noce (Joseph), brothers Daniel Noce, Jay Noce (Tiffany), sister Jennifer Johnson (Michael), and nieces and nephews. He was preceded in death by his father, Charles Price, as well as his grandparents, and several aunts and uncles.
